    High Risk Micro Deal Lenders

    Hey all - just joined and looking forward to getting to know some of you.

    I'm wondering if anyone knows of a high risk lender comparable to Vader that can do soft pulls for soft offers. Hard pull going into contract phase is fine. Vader is hard pull only which kills a lot of applications for me but I can't seem to find anyone else that can offer funding to merchants like them.. something like the following:

    1. Accept monthly deposits as low as $3k or even $5k would be great.
    2. Funds a few month old businesses.
    3. 475+ credit

    #1 is really the biggest thing I'm looking for.

    Lot of red flags on that file when looking it from a lender perspective. How many deposits monthly, and how are their ledgers? With them in biz only a few months too you might want to direct them to a credit repair avenue and advise them to keep healthy balances and try again in a few months. The only funding houses I know of that accept 6 months in biz(ish) generally only do restaurants or retail so the industry type might add to the difficulty here.
